How Kevin Warsh Inherited an Unwinnable Monetary War – “Before Bernanke’s experiment, the central bank operated under a relatively straightforward rulebook. If the economy was running too hot, the Fed raised short term interest rates to cool things down. If a recession loomed, it cut short term rates to make borrowing easier. It was a mechanical, predictable system that left long-term market rates largely to the forces of supply and demand. By December 2008, however, the Fed had already slashed its target interest rate all the way down to a range of 0 to 0.25 percent. Traditional monetary policy was out of ammo. Interbank lending was completely frozen. The world was staring into a financial abyss. So, Bernanke went into counterfeiter mode. The Fed created brand new bank reserves out of thin air and used that newly conjured digital money to buy up massive volumes of long-term Treasury bonds and toxic mortgage-backed securities.” – MN Gordon

DIY Rambo Survival Jacket – “I watched First Blood for the first time on a hand-me-down VHS tape when I was maybe ten years old, and like every other kid in my neighborhood, I wanted that jacket. Now, twenty years later, I finally sat down and built one for real, and it turns out most of it takes a needle, some thread, and an afternoon. The jacket has to earn the work you’re about to put into it. Heavy canvas or waxed cotton takes a needle without shredding, and it holds up to actual weather instead of just looking rugged on a hanger. An old military field jacket, the kind surplus stores sell for the price of a decent dinner, beats almost anything off a department store rack for this project. An M-65, a Carhartt Detroit jacket, or anything with a genuinely waxed canvas shell all give you that room without having to hunt through a dozen brands to find one that works. ” – Jack  – GOOD IDEA AND REALLY NOT BECAUSE OF THE MOVIE.
